BUZZ-US energy stocks slide as crude prices drop

** Shares of U.S. energy companies down premarket, tracking a decline in crude prices O/R

** Brent crude futures LCOc1 down 1.1% at $69.94/barrel and U.S. West Texas Intermediate $(WTI)$ crude futures CLc1 fall 1.2% to $64.65/barrel

** Crude prices slip as signs of possible U.S.–Iran nuclear dialogue ease fears of supply disruption, though they remain on track for strong monthly gains

** Energy majors Exxon Mobil XOM.N and Chevron CVX.N down 3.5% and 1.4% respectively

** Oil and gas producers: APA Corp APA.O, Devon Energy DVN.N, EOG Resources EOG.N and Occidental Petroleum OXY.N decline between 1.1% and 2.1%

** Oilfield services company SLB SLB.N down 2.6% and peer Halliburton HAL.N falls 2.1%

** Refiners: Marathon Petroleum MPC.N and Phillips 66 PSX.N down 2.8% and 0.8%, respectively
